]>
cvs.zerfleddert.de Git - proxmark3-svn/blob - linux/proxguiqt.h
1 #include <QApplication>
7 class ProxWidget
: public QWidget
13 double GraphPixelsPerPoint
;
18 ProxWidget(QWidget
*parent
= 0);
21 void paintEvent(QPaintEvent
*event
);
22 void closeEvent(QCloseEvent
*event
);
23 void mouseMoveEvent(QMouseEvent
*event
);
24 void mousePressEvent(QMouseEvent
*event
) { mouseMoveEvent(event
); }
25 void keyPressEvent(QKeyEvent
*event
);
28 class ProxGuiQT
: public QObject
33 QApplication
*plotapp
;
34 ProxWidget
*plotwidget
;
37 void (*main_func
)(void);
40 ProxGuiQT(int argc
, char **argv
);
42 void ShowGraphWindow(void);
43 void RepaintGraphWindow(void);
44 void HideGraphWindow(void);
48 void _ShowGraphWindow(void);
49 void _RepaintGraphWindow(void);
50 void _HideGraphWindow(void);
53 void ShowGraphWindowSignal(void);
54 void RepaintGraphWindowSignal(void);
55 void HideGraphWindowSignal(void);